Handover — CSV Import Wizard (Lantham Console)

Tomek, picking up from me: the column-mapping step now validates headers before the preview renders, and malformed rows are collected into a downloadable rejects file rather than aborting the batch. Please review the dedupe logic in `mapper/resolve.py` carefully — the fuzzy-match threshold is intentionally conservative. Staging fixtures live in the Quillbrook bucket. To decrypt the sample dataset used by the integration tests, use the recovery passphrase below.

recovery phrase for fahof-fawip: casael-fenael-wenix

Alright, you're almost there. The Hushwire deduplicator sits between the pager gateway and your inbox, collapsing duplicate alerts within a 90-second window. Copy `env.sample` to `.env.prod`, set `HUSHWIRE_WINDOW_SECS=90` and `HUSHWIRE_CLUSTER=oncall-east`, and double-check the fingerprint mode is `strict` — loose mode will happily merge unrelated alerts and ruin your night. One last thing before you start the service: Hushwire needs to authenticate to the pager gateway, and that shared secret goes on the very next line.

env line for fajop-taguf: VAULT_KEY20=82a8caa7b14c704c3638

## Step 4: Configure the drift probe

Plugin authors investigating cron drift on the Marrowgate scheduler should deploy the driftwatch probe alongside their plugin. The probe compares scheduled fire times against actual execution and reports skew to the Copperline metrics sink. Drift over two seconds usually means your plugin blocks the shared tick loop. Create probe.env in your plugin directory and set DRIFT_THRESHOLD_MS and SINK_REGION as documented. The probe needs a write credential for Copperline, so add the following line:

vault entry, fadup-tagag: RELAY_SECRET8=2fd92179